At an open practice in Spokane, Washington, Washington State University's quarterbacks Caden Pinnick and Owen Eshleman impressed with their performances, each throwing three touchdown passes. The practice, held at Union Stadium, was part of the Cougars' fifth spring session under new head coach Kirby Moore, who is emphasizing red zone execution. Last season, WSU ranked No. 52 nationally in red zone conversions, scoring on 86% of opportunities but only managing touchdowns on 58% of those chances. Pinnick, who transferred from UC Davis, highlighted the strong community culture at WSU as a factor in his decision to join the program. Offensive lineman Johnny Lester expressed optimism about the new system, stating it aligns well with his skills and the team's goals. The Cougars are looking to improve their offensive efficiency as they prepare for the upcoming season.
